2019 Domaine Saumaize-Michelin Pouilly-Fuisse Pentacrine

Burgundy | Chardonnay
"The 2019 Pouilly-Fuissé "Pentacrine", named after the fossil, has a taut, quite earthy bouquet, just a light reduction, apple peelings, damp earth and light chalky scents. The palate is vibrant on the entry with fresh acidity, citrus fresh, building with more tropical notes such as apricot and pineapple towards the very harmonious finish. Excellent."
93 Points, Vinous

 

"Pentacrine is a star shaped fossil, also found in parts of the Jura, hence the appellation of Etoile, apparently. Fullish yellow, with an enticing succulent nose, less high octane. Needs to have sulphur adjusted which explains a bit the succulent sensuality which will tighten up. Softly oaky finish, supple soft and generous."
91 Points, Jasper Morris
